N/A N/A What is "Subject to..." ?
15 January 2011 | 14 replies
Well the subject to appraisal condition is trigger allowing you to A. back out of the deal or B. or back to the negotiation table and show proof to the seller that the property is not worth $500k but rather $25k less and him either has to lower the price to the appraisal price or the deal is off because one or all your conditions on the contract were trigger.They basically allow you to back or renegotiate the pending deal.
